International Team Investigating Air France Flight 358 Crash

Why and how did Air France Flight 358 end in a fireball and black smoke? A 35-member, multinational investigation team immediately set out to find the answers. On Aug. 2, the Air France Airbus A340-313 (F-GLZQ) departed Paris Charles De Gaulle (CDG) Airport at 1:32 p.m. local time bound for Toronto...
